PolioNetwork Service Brochure
The PolioNetwork is a free service based in Victoria that provides relevant and accessible information, referral and support services to people who have had Polio, their families, carers and advocates.

Information for Health Professionals
The purpose of this pamphlet is to introduce the issues faced by patients who survived the acute phase of polio. It is important that health professionals be aware of the late efects of polio and have an understanding of the underlying aetiology and pathophysiology of the symptoms.
